  • Actually, if you're just starting out otang would likely be the better wheel. Grip at first, then break it down to do slides. My opinion's based off using a different wheel for every discipline. (push, cruise, dh, drift, tech slide. I even trashed a set of Retro Classic Freerides in one day.)

  • The Otang thane is softer than Reflex so it won't feel as harsh of a ride. Otang also breaks down faster and is meant to slide after use. If you like pink, 77a BigZigz are easier on the feet and grip better. But if you want to wait a few weeks, Retro is coming out with the long awaited Centrax wheel. 77mm, 68mm contact patch. A big wide wheel that's meant to grip grip grip. I believe it will have 74, 77 and 80a (Green, Pink, Lime). But since it's wide it might not be a good pusher.

  • You should de-wedge the front, or get a 40* baseplate for it. My Randals felt like crap at 60*, I can only imagine what the bears feel like at 67*.

  • 62*

  • How is it 62*?

    52* Bears + 15* wedging = 67*

  • 52* bears have a raked hanger of 5*. So if the hanger is flipped the geometry is at 47* and unflipped it is at 57*. It is not possible to reach 52* on a bear.

    Therefore if he is running the hangers flipped and is on an evo (15* wedge):  47+15= 62.

  • The pivot and kingpin angle are the same either way. Flipping them doesn't change the angle, only how the truck feels.

  • It's not ACTUALLY changing the pivot and kingpin angle (obviously, since it isn't as if it is remolding the baseplate), but it is EFFECTIVELY changing the angle by 5, meaning that if you were to draw an imaginary line through the axle to intersect an imaginary line horizontal to the earth, the angle is 57*. This is the angle that matters for your turning geometry. An unflipped bear turns as if it is 57*, so the truck is, in effect, 57*.

  • The rake doesn't affect the angle, just how the truck feels.

    Check the Randal website's FAQ, there's a section on flipping hangars.
